How to make Eras Tour Charcuterie

In order to make your iconic cheese and dessert board stand out you’ll want to include colors for every era – all 12 of them. These can be store bought or homemade and a mix of sweet and savory items. Think cheese, meat, fruit, candy, cookies, crackers – really anything you like goes!

Foods for Every Era

  • Debut, Light Green: Think green grapes, kiwis, jelly beans, or butter mints.
  • Fearless, Yellow or Sparkly Gold: Yellow cheeses or crackers, popcorn, lemon cookies or bananas.
  • Speak Now, Purple: Sour candies, wrapped chocolates, purple grapes, ube flavored snacks.
  • Red: Red vines, salami, red wax coated cheese, red grapes, berries, Hot Tamales, red velvet cookies.
  • 1989, Light Blue: Gummy candies, blueberries, New York inspired cheesecake bites or black and white cookies.
  • Reputation, Black: Blackberries, dark chocolate candy, black olives, Oreos or Oreo Chocolate Chip Cookies, licorice, and don’t forget gummy snakes!
  • Lover, Pink: Cotton candy or cotton candy flavored jelly beans, gummy candies, or cookies. Pink meringue cookies or light pink prosciutto.
  • Folklore, Gray: Gray is a hard color – use wrapped Hershey’s Kisses!
  • Evermore, Brown: Woodsy themed crackers like triscuits or wheat thins, oatmeal raisin cookies or cowboy cookies.
  • Midnights, Dark Blue: Blueberries, dark blue gummy candy or go for the bejeweled theme using Nerds clusters or rainbow M&Ms, or Friendship Bracelet Donuts.
  • TTPD, White: White cheese, white crackers, jicama or white gummy candy.
  • Showgirl, Orange: Cheddar cheese cut into stars, peach gummies, Cheez-Its crackers or so many other orange ideas (check out my Showgirl Charcuterie).

Ingredients
 

Be sure to use items for each color (see notes)

  • ½ pound cheese sliced
  • ½ pound salami or other meat sliced
  • 2 bunches grapes
  • 1-2 cups other fruit
  • 1-2 cups various crackers
  • 2-3 cups various candies
  • ½ loaf sliced sourdough rounds

Instructions

  • Use a large cutting board or platter.
  • Starting with Debut (light green) either make rows of food or piles (or spokes, if using a circle platter).
  • The proper order is: Debut (light green), Fearless (yellow), Speak Now (Purple), Red, 1989 (light blue), Reputation (black), Lover (pink), Folklore (gray), Evermore (brown), Midnights (dark blue), TTPD (white), Showgirl (orange).

Recipe Notes

Think about different fruits or veggies (grapes, berries, carrots, celery) for different Eras. Yellow and Orange cheese, brown or white crackers. Pink or red for meats. For everything else, use jelly beans, cookies, or gummy candies.

FAQs

What are the key elements to add to a Taylor Swift Charcuterie Board?

Be sure to use food from every era – every color of the rainbow.

Can you make a charcuterie board ahead of time?

You can but make sure to chill it so the cheese doesn’t get too soft and add anything gummy after it’s out of the fridge so they don’t get hard.
